CVS Health
25 mile radius of Derby, CT
yesterday
Cheshire, CT, US
Cheshire, CT, US
Cheshire, CT, US
Cheshire, CT, US
Cheshire, CT, US
North Haven, CT, US
North Haven, CT, US
North Haven, CT, US
North Haven, CT, US
Prospect, CT, US